Appliqu: Appliqu describes a needlework method in which pieces of textile are embroidered onto a history material to create a layout. Binding: A narrow length of fabric that has been stitched on cover seams or unfinished sides. Referred to as "self-binding" when in the very same color and textile as the base fabric.


Jacquard: A jacquard weave develops an intricate, textured pattern within the fabric. Tapestries, brocades and damask materials are all jacquard weaves. Matelass: A soft, jacquard-woven fabric with a quilted, puckered surface area appearance that includes dimension and appearance. Utilized frequently in coverlets. Piping: A slim ornamental trim used to end up a hem, joint or as a synopsis.


Bed skirt: Additionally referred to as a dust ruffle, a bed skirt is a decorative item utilized to cover the boxspring and legs of the bed. It fits between the cushion and box spring and hangs to the flooring. Bedspreads: Likewise referred to as a spread, a bed covering is a bed cover with sides that most likely to the floor.
